DIA 2021 Global Annual Meeting

Leveraging Smartphones as Measurement Devices for Remotely Conducted Performance Outcome Tests: Notes from the Field

Explore experience from the field in the development of smartphone-instrumented performance outcome measures, and understand some of the unique challenges in using the smartphone as a measurement device.

Learning Objective : Recognize the kind of measures that can be instrumented using the smartphone as a measurement device; List examples of successful and promising application; Describe the gaps in our knowledge and limitations of the smartphone to develop reliable endpoints for clinical research.
